Club Statement: Interim Head of Strategy & Change.
Weymouth Football Club can confirm that Ben Miller has been appointed as Interim Head of Strategy & Change. This new role has been created to help the club navigate an important period of transition, strengthen governance, improve communication, and deliver a clear plan for stability and long-term growth both on and off the pitch.
